Life, and that's Okay - by Angela Borkowski
Are you ready to hear an amazing secret that everyone should know? The smartest person is never done learning and will never know everything. This is why Angela D. Borkowski wrote this book on her journey of discovering life and no matter what "that" is in life, that THAT'S Okay. We are daily learning and sometimes in life we need to understand why or be taught how to. Angela was a child to teenage parents. Her parents relationship failed. By the time she was 3 years old she was bounced from one house to another among family and friends to live with. She was put down a lot in life, and instead of letting those insults break her, she took every situation and learned from it to help her understand why people do, say, and think the way they do. She taught herself to be a better person by watching all the people who came into her life. Angela married the love of her life in 2000 and has 3 amazing children. She embraces life with open eyes and a willingness to learn, and she shares her experiences about judgment, dating, marriage, money, parenting, being a good role model, why we do what we do, and of course, death because it’s all about LIFE, and THAT’S Okay.
Vanity's Key - Adaline is a 12-year-old girl who is popular at her school, on the volleyball team, and is the fastest swimmer on her swim team. However, she doesn't know that life as she knows it is going to be turned upside down for her. Her parents will inform her that they are moving from California to a small town in Berryville, Arkansas. They move into an old home built in the 1800's that was owned by Katherine Clark in the past. When she arrives in Arkansas things take a little magical twist and all her wishes come true after finding a key in the old home. She also finds out who Katherine Clark is. Follow along her month-long journey of friendships, family, goodbyes, moving, exploring, believing in magic, and solving an unsolved case.

The Wish For Wings - by Angela Borkowski
Have you ever wished to be an Angel? This little girl in the story wanted nothing more than to become an Angel so she could fly up into the sky at night to see the stars. Join her in her journey of magic of becoming an Angel. Then you decide if it was all a dream or if it was real?
